A role for high yield

For investors prepared to accept some risk we believe that through a selective approach high yield bonds can play a valuable role within a diversified portfolio by offering:

Income potential

High yield bonds offer an attractive source of income with yields often multiples of other fixed income assets.

Diversification

High yield bonds typically have a much lower correlation with government bonds, making them a useful diversifier within a fixed income portfolio.

Low duration

High yield bonds have relatively low duration (interest rate sensitivity), which can help cushion against inflation concerns.
